Why Chimney Sweep & Repair Is Important in Holden
Holden, MA, with its diverse housing stock ranging from centuries-old colonial homes to modern properties, poses unique challenges for chimney maintenance. The town’s cold New England winters and frequent snowstorms mean chimneys are heavily used for heating during the colder months, leading to faster creosote buildup. Left unchecked, this residue can not only reduce efficiency but also pose a serious fire hazard.
Due to the age of many homes in Holden, structural issues like crumbling mortar, cracked flue tiles, or damaged caps are common. Ignoring these can lead to water infiltration, deteriorating the chimney’s integrity over time. Local homeowners must also adhere to Massachusetts safety codes, which emphasize the importance of routine inspections and cleaning.
Chimney sweeping ensures the venting system operates efficiently, keeping the residence safe from harmful gases like carbon monoxide. Similarly, essential repairs such as fixing leaks or addressing structural issues ensure the chimney remains dependable and safe for years to come.
